Sri Mahendrarama Rajamaha Viharaya is considered to be the Mandapola Education Institute of ancient days. This centre is said to have operated similarly to a university and the remains of this first education institute in Sri Lanka built around the 6th century BC still can be seen in the Mandapola area.

With the arrival of Vijaya in 543 BC, a Brahmin called Pandula belonging to the Yaksha tribe saw the local industry and the centuries old local knowledge was under threat of being lost forever. As a solution, he built this education centre to provide education on various weapons fighting with swards, bow and arrow, javelins and shields, fighting techniques such as amgam pora and ilangam pora,  various charms, medicine, agriculture etc.

Pandula has also built a tank close to the institute and farmed paddy to support the centre. Another tank was built about 2 miles away from the education centre to support the board of educators in the school. This area was called Madulla (මඬුල්ල) which is now called the Madulla (මදුල්ල) and the tank is called Madulla Wewa today.

This centre was turned into a temple during the Anuradhapura Era and became known as Sri Mahendrarama Rajamaha Viharaya. Even today you can see a rare Garunda Pashana Pilimaya, Ancient Yanthra Gal where relics were deposited, granite flower alters, guard stones, balustrades and remains of 2 storied buildings at the temple premises.
